11 2021 档案

摘要:@Override public List<CategoryEntity> listWithTree() { // 1、查出所有分类 设置为null查询全部 List<CategoryEntity> entities = baseMapper.selectList(null); // 2、组装成父子 阅读全文
posted @ 2021-11-29 17:13 非帆丶 阅读(455) 评论(0) 推荐(0) 编辑
摘要:可以使用 v-text 和 v-html 指令来替代{{}} 不会出现插值闪烁,当没有数据时,会显示空白或者默认数据。说明: v-text:将数据输出到元素内部,如果输出的数据有 HTML 代码,会作为普通文本输出 v-html:将数据输出到元素内部,如果输出的数据有 HTML 测试如下: 结果如下 阅读全文
posted @ 2021-11-29 16:44 非帆丶 阅读(258) 评论(0) 推荐(0) 编辑
摘要:1、语法: const promise = new Promise(function (resolve, reject) { // 执行异步操作 if (true) { resolve(value);// 调用 resolve,代表 Promise 将返回成功的结果 } else { reject( 阅读全文
posted @ 2021-11-29 15:54 非帆丶 阅读(45) 评论(0) 推荐(0) 编辑
摘要:学习视频:https://www.bilibili.com/video/BV1np4y1C7Yf?p=47 参考资料:https://developer.mozilla.org/zh-CN/docs/Web/HTTP/Access_control_CORS 一:跨域介绍 跨域:指的是浏览器不能执行其 阅读全文
posted @ 2021-11-29 11:42 非帆丶 阅读(171) 评论(0) 推荐(0) 编辑
摘要:学习视频:https://www.bilibili.com/video/BV1np4y1C7Yf?p=33 数组中新增了 map 和 reduce 方法。 1、map 接收一个函数,将原数组中的所有元素用这个函数处理后放入新数组返回。 2、map 语法:arr.reduce(callback,[in 阅读全文
posted @ 2021-11-26 17:11 非帆丶 阅读(60) 评论(0) 推荐(0) 编辑
摘要:学习视频:https://www.bilibili.com/video/BV1np4y1C7Yf?p=35 学习笔记: 1、什么是模块化 模块化就是把代码进行拆分,方便重复利用。 类似 java 中的导包:要使用一个包,必须先 导包。而 JS 中没有包的概念,换来的是 模块。 模块功能主要由两个命令 阅读全文
posted @ 2021-11-26 16:43 非帆丶 阅读(58) 评论(0) 推荐(0) 编辑
摘要:学习视频:https://www.bilibili.com/video/BV1np4y1C7Yf?p=32 笔记如下: 1、ES6 给 Object 拓展了许多新的方法 1.1 keys(obj):获取对象的所有 key 形成的数组 1.2 values(obj):获取对象的所有 value 形成的 阅读全文
posted @ 2021-11-26 16:21 非帆丶 阅读(2433) 评论(0) 推荐(0) 编辑
摘要:1、函数参数默认值 2、不定参数 不定参数用来表示不确定参数个数,形如,...变量名,由...加上一个具名参数标识符组成。 具名参数只能放在参数列表的最后,并且有且只有一个不定参数 3、箭头函数 3.1、一个参数时: 3.2、多个参数时; 3.3、箭头函数结合解构表达式 阅读全文
posted @ 2021-11-26 14:36 非帆丶 阅读(18) 评论(0) 推荐(0) 编辑
摘要:学习视频:https://www.bilibili.com/video/BV1np4y1C7Yf?p=30 1、ES6 为字符串扩展了几个新的 API `includes()`:返回布尔值,表示是否找到了参数字符串。 `startsWith()`:返回布尔值,表示参数字符串是否在原字符串的头部。 ` 阅读全文
posted @ 2021-11-26 14:23 非帆丶 阅读(45) 评论(0) 推荐(0) 编辑
摘要:1、数组解构 2、对象结构 阅读全文
posted @ 2021-11-26 13:57 非帆丶 阅读(29) 评论(0) 推荐(0) 编辑
摘要:学习视频:https://www.bilibili.com/video/BV1np4y1C7Yf?p=29 区别一: var 声明的变量往往会越域 let 声明的变量有严格局部作用域 区别二: var 可以声明多次 let 只能声明一次 区别三: var 会变量提升 let 不存在变量提升 区别一演 阅读全文
posted @ 2021-11-26 11:06 非帆丶 阅读(44) 评论(0) 推荐(0) 编辑
摘要:引用大佬文章地址:https://blog.csdn.net/shareye1992/article/details/88390994 步骤一:管理员用户打开ifcfg-enss33文件 sudo vi /etc/sysconfig/network-scripts/ifcfg-ens33 步骤二:修 阅读全文
posted @ 2021-11-25 10:51 非帆丶 阅读(73) 评论(0) 推荐(0) 编辑
摘要:步骤一:安装wget yum -y install wget 步骤二:安装阿里镜像源 w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o 步骤三:运行yum makecache生 阅读全文
posted @ 2021-11-25 10:45 非帆丶 阅读(518) 评论(0) 推荐(0) 编辑
摘要:一、服务注册/服务发现 1、pom添加依赖 <!--服务注册/服务发现--> <dependency> <groupId>com.alibaba.cloud</groupId> <artifactId>spring-cloud-starter-alibaba-nacos-discovery</art 阅读全文
posted @ 2021-11-23 10:48 非帆丶 阅读(71) 评论(0) 推荐(0) 编辑
摘要:一、微服务协作流程 1、在微服务启动时,会向服务发现中心上报自身实例信息,包括:IP地址、端口号信息。 2、微服务会定期从(服务发现中心)获取服务实例列表。 3、当“服务A”调用“服务B”时,ribbon组件从本地服务实例列表中查找“服务B“的实例,如获取了多个实例,这时ribbon会通过用户所配置 阅读全文
posted @ 2021-11-23 10:10 非帆丶 阅读(81) 评论(0) 推荐(0) 编辑
摘要:<!DOCTYPE html> <html lang="en"> <head> <meta charset="UTF-8"> <title>Title</title> <script src="https://cdn.jsdelivr.net/npm/vue@2/dist/vue.js"></scr 阅读全文
posted @ 2021-11-22 14:05 非帆丶 阅读(276) 评论(0) 推荐(0) 编辑
摘要:一、 v-for遍历数组 使用如下: 结果如下: 二、v-for遍历对象 使用如下: 结果如下: 阅读全文
posted @ 2021-11-22 13:47 非帆丶 阅读(67) 评论(0) 推荐(0) 编辑
摘要:地址一:spring cloud 与 spring boot 版本号对应 https://start.spring.io/actuator/info 部分信息如下: 地址二:spring cloud 与 spring boot 和 spring cloud alibab 版本号对应 https:// 阅读全文
posted @ 2021-11-22 09:55 非帆丶 阅读(173) 评论(0) 推荐(0) 编辑
摘要:报错:java: Compilation failed: internal java compiler error 解决方案如下: 阅读全文
posted @ 2021-11-22 09:45 非帆丶 阅读(63) 评论(0) 推荐(0) 编辑
摘要:方法一、在pom.xml添加如下: <properties> <maven.compiler.source>8</maven.compiler.source> <maven.compiler.target>8</maven.compiler.target> <java.version>1.8</ja 阅读全文
posted @ 2021-11-22 09:36 非帆丶 阅读(1029) 评论(0) 推荐(0) 编辑
摘要:报错:java: -source 1.5 中不支持 lambda 表达式 原因:该项目使用的jdk版本小于1.8 报错信息如下: 解决方案如下: 首先,判断是否为pom问题:修改环境后又自动变为1.5 解决方案:https://www.cnblogs.com/shining-feifan/p/155 阅读全文
posted @ 2021-11-22 09:21 非帆丶 阅读(1947) 评论(0) 推荐(0) 编辑
摘要:Spring Cloud Alibaba github地址 https://github.com/alibaba/spring-cloud-alibaba 阅读全文
posted @ 2021-11-21 16:50 非帆丶 阅读(879) 评论(0) 推荐(0) 编辑
摘要:1、charAt()方法 语法: public char charAt(int index) 简介:charAt() 方法用于返回指定索引处的字符。索引范围为从 0 到 length() - 1。 阅读全文
posted @ 2021-11-15 10:19 非帆丶 阅读(14) 评论(0) 推荐(0) 编辑
摘要:docker update 镜像名/镜像id --restart=always 更新容器配置:当docker重启后,容器服务也重启 阅读全文
posted @ 2021-11-14 19:51 非帆丶 阅读(15) 评论(0) 推荐(0) 编辑
摘要:老版本名称是:run dashboard 新版本名称是:Services 阅读全文
posted @ 2021-11-14 19:16 非帆丶 阅读(356) 评论(0) 推荐(0) 编辑
摘要:步骤一:拉取镜像 docker pull redis 步骤二:根据镜像启动容器 docker run -p 6379:6379 --name redis \ -v /dockerData/redis/data/:/data \ -v /dockerData/redis/redis.conf:/etc 阅读全文
posted @ 2021-11-14 18:11 非帆丶 阅读(296) 评论(0) 推荐(0) 编辑
摘要:步骤一:拉取镜像 命令: docker pull redis:5.7 步骤二:根据镜像启动容器 docker run -p 3306:3306 --name mysql \ -v /dockerData/mysql/log:/var/log/mysql \ -v /dockerData/mysql/ 阅读全文
posted @ 2021-11-14 15:46 非帆丶 阅读(127) 评论(0) 推荐(0) 编辑
摘要:使用flag.String(), Bool(), Int()等函数注册flag 参数1 :flag名称为"flagname" 参数2 :flag值 参数3 :flagname的提示信息 返回指针类型 阅读全文
posted @ 2021-11-10 11:25 非帆丶 阅读(18) 评论(0) 推荐(0) 编辑
摘要:一、处理英文和数字 步骤: 1.现将string 转成 []byte类型 2.修改字符 3.将[]byte类型转换成string字符串 str := "Hello!world" fmt.Println("修改前:",str) arr := []byte(str) arr[1] = 'E' arr[2 阅读全文
posted @ 2021-11-09 15:43 非帆丶 阅读(26) 评论(0) 推荐(0) 编辑
摘要:一、string类型转int类型(string -> int) typeStr := "5000" typeInt,err:=strconv.Atoi(typeStr) if err != nil { fmt.Println(err) } fmt.Printf("typeStr的类型为%T,值为%v 阅读全文
posted @ 2021-11-09 15:17 非帆丶 阅读(70) 评论(0) 推荐(0) 编辑
摘要:一、字符串格式时间戳转换为时间戳格式(string -> int64) //字符串格式时间戳转换为字符戳格式(string -> int64) timeString := "1636275830000" timeUnix, _ := strconv.ParseInt(timeString, 10, 阅读全文
posted @ 2021-11-07 19:13 非帆丶 阅读(186) 评论(0) 推荐(0) 编辑
摘要:时间戳单位之间的转换 前提知识:1秒=1000毫秒;1毫秒=1000微秒;1微秒=1000纳秒 // 1秒=1000毫秒;1毫秒=1000微秒;1微秒=1000纳秒 //获取时间戳(秒) second := time.Now().Unix() //获取时间戳(纳秒) nanoSecond :=tim 阅读全文
posted @ 2021-11-07 17:34 非帆丶 阅读(3195) 评论(0) 推荐(0) 编辑
摘要:方式一:类型为float64科学计数格式转类型为string数字格式 oldFloat := 1.6362737350001E+14 newNum := big.NewRat(1, 1) newNum.SetFloat64(oldFloat) newString := newNum.FloatStr 阅读全文
posted @ 2021-11-07 16:55 非帆丶 阅读(193) 评论(0) 推荐(0) 编辑